With a measuring range of up to 25m or 50m (Choose which version you want before adding to your cart) and an accuracy of 3cm, this sensor is ideal for projects that require high precision over long distances. It supports both UART and I2C communication, making it easy to connect with platforms such asRaspberry Pi, Arduino, and ESP32.

It is designed to work in different environments, both indoors and outdoors, thanks to its ultra-narrow field of view (1 – 2) and ambient light tolerance of up to 100K LUX. It can withstand high levels of light interference, making it a great choice for outdoor use or areas with strong lighting. With a fast refresh rate of 100Hz, it provides real-time distance measurements, and its short blind zone of just 5cm allows it to measure close-range objects effectively.
Whether you’re building a robotic navigation system, creating interactive installations, or developing proximity sensors, the TOF Laser Range Sensor combines accuracy and range, making it an ideal component for any project that requires distance measurement.
